Spotlight on Merida city

Welcome to Merida, the vibrant and enchanting capital city of the Yucatan Peninsula in Mexico. As you step into this charming city, you'll be greeted by a unique blend of rich history, colorful culture, and warm hospitality that will capture your heart and make you feel right at home. Merida is a city steeped in history, dating back to the 16th century when it was founded by Spanish conquistadors on the ruins of the ancient Mayan city of T'hó. This historical legacy is evident in the city's stunning architecture, with its grand colonial buildings, elegant plazas, and charming cobblestone streets. As you wander through the city, you'll feel as though you've stepped back in time, with every corner offering a glimpse into its fascinating past.

 

Merida is also a city of art and culture, with numerous museums, galleries, and theaters showcasing the talent and creativity of its people. The city's love for art is evident in its colorful murals that adorn many walls and buildings, transforming the streets into an open-air art gallery. But perhaps what sets Merida apart from other cities is its warm and welcoming people. The locals, known as Meridanos, are known for their friendliness and hospitality, and they take great pride in sharing their city's history and culture with visitors. From the friendly vendors at the bustling markets to the passionate artisans at the craft shops, you'll find that the people of Merida are always eager to make you feel at home.

 

One of the highlights of a visit to Merida is its vibrant culinary scene.
